What is the difference between It System Support vs Network Technician?

AspectIt System SupportNetwork Technician
CertificationsCompTIA A+, Microsoft CertifiedCompTIA Network+, Cisco CCNA
Work EnvironmentOffice, Help Desk, RemoteData Centers, On-site Network Installations
Industry UsageIT Support, Help Desk roles across various industriesNetworking, Telecommunications, IT Infrastructure
Job FocusSupporting hardware/software, troubleshooting user issuesConfiguring, maintaining, and repairing network hardware and infrastructure

It System Support and Network Technician roles often overlap but differ mainly in focus. It System Support handles a broad range of hardware and software issues, providing user support, while Network Technicians specialize in network infrastructure. Both roles require certifications like CompTIA A+ for It System Support and Cisco CCNA for Network Technicians, and they are essential in IT environments. Understanding these differences helps job seekers target the right roles based on their skills and career goals.

What's the job of an IT system support?

An IT system support professional is responsible for maintaining and troubleshooting computer systems, networks, and hardware to ensure smooth operation. They often assist users with technical issues, install software, and may hold certifications like CompTIA A+ or Network+ to perform their duties effectively.

Which IT System Support job is the highest paid?

Senior IT System Support roles, such as Systems Engineer or IT Support Manager, tend to be the highest paid within the support field, often requiring advanced certifications like CompTIA or Cisco and several years of experience. These positions typically offer higher salaries due to increased responsibilities and technical expertise.

Position Summary:
Do you thrive on designing, building, configuring and maintaining secure IT infrastructure? Does being responsible for an organization's IT system and serving as the primary Tier III troubleshooting point person sound like a challenge? Then you may be interested in our IT Sr. Systems Engineer position. This role is perfect for the individual who has a passion for hybrid cloud solutions and is looking to play a crucial role on Benesch's infrastructure team.
The IT Sr. Systems Engineer is responsible for the engineering, administration, maintenance, and availability of the firm's IT systems, serving as the primary escalation point for Tier III troubleshooting. This role requires the ability to travel to all Benesch offices and datacenters as needed. Key duties include developing, planning, implementing, procuring, configuring, troubleshooting, and maintaining the firm's IT infrastructure-both on-premise and in the cloud. The IT Systems Engineer analyzes and recommends technology resources to support the firm's needs, and collaborates closely with the Sr. Core Infrastructure Services Manager to plan and deploy hybrid cloud solutions for hosting servers, services, and applications. Working as part of the IT infrastructure group, the IT Systems Engineer helps implement best practices for security and system reliability across the organization.
Essential Functions:
  1. Oversees the physical datacenter experience with virtualization/private cloud infrastructure.
  2. Manages racking design and organization, cable management, redundancy, and growth planning.
  3. Manages the relationships with external vendors and cloud providers.
  4. Supports the premise to cloud migration, disaster recovery, and hybrid cloud management.
  5. Monitors, manages and forecasts changing requirements in prem and cloud infrastructure, generating and tracking KPIs for system performance and availability.
  6. Designs, configures, and maintains IT infrastructure hardware, cloud, and software, including but not limited to Active Directory/GPOs, network infrastructure, VMware and HyperV clusters, Microsoft 365, Azure, and other infrastructure applications such as Config management, Monitoring, VPN, RDP, etc.
  7. Partner with the security team on projects/requests for hardening, remediation, complying with client requirements, ISO requirements, and security controls assessments.
  8. Assists in system monitoring, reviewing infrastructure and application logs, and verifying configured technical controls.
  9. Server/system configuration management and IP address management - Build, manage, configure, maintain, and troubleshoot configuration management systems including all related components and systems firm-wide.
  10. Participates in the coordination, installation, testing, and technical support of local and wide area wired and wireless networks.
  11. Assists with deployment of new desktop and server operating systems and applications.
  12. Assists with distribution of updates and patches across systems.
  13. Assists with enterprise line of business application support. Provides Tier III support/troubleshooting.
  14. Evaluates, tests, recommends, and implements specific software and network solutions.
  15. Technical Documentation - Develop and maintain complete and accurate documentation of network layout, server hardware and software configurations, firewall and router configurations.
  16. Research, install, analyze, test and evaluate applications, systems, policies, methodologies, processes, and procedures to ensure that the Firm's Server infrastructure and facilities meet the Firm's expectations and Service Level Agreements for availability, performance, growth, and functionality. Maintains documentation for network processes and procedures.
  17. Performs other duties as assigned.

Qualifications:
The IT Sr. Systems Engineer should have over seven years of experience in systems engineering or cloud administration, along with strong interpersonal and analytical skills. The role requires excellent customer service, effective communication, and the flexibility to occasionally work evenings, weekends, and travel as needed. Candidates must be highly skilled in datacenter virtualization, hybrid cloud infrastructure, network switching, storage management, and virtualization clusters, with expertise in VMware vSphere, Hyper-V/SCVMM, and SAN configuration. Advanced proficiency in Microsoft Azure, Windows administration (including Active Directory, DNS, Group Policy, Kerberos, Certificate Authority, and IIS), Microsoft 365, Azure technologies, and identity and access management is essential. Certifications in relevant technologies are preferred, and the position may involve up to 10% travel to other office locations.
